METACOGNITIVE STRATEGY AND ITS EFFECT ON THE ACADEMIC PERFORMANCE

OF SCHOOL OF EDUCATION STUDENTS OF THE UNIVERSIDAD DE ZAMBOANGA


Statement of the problem
This study generally aims to determine the effect of metacognitive strategy on the
academic performance of school of education students of the Universidad de Zamboanga.
Specifically, this study attempts to answer the following questions:

1.) What is the frequency of metacognitive strategy use by the school of education students
of the Universidad de Zamboanga in terms of the number of time spent in studying per
day?

2.) What is the significant relationship between the usage of metacognitive strategy and
each of the following characteristics of the respondents:
a.) Age
b.) Gender
c.) Average grade

3.) Is there significant difference between the usage of metacognitive strategy and each of
the following characteristics of the respondents:
a.) Age
b.) Gender
c.) Average grade

4.) How does the usage of metacognitive strategy affect the academic performance of
school of education students of the Universidad de Zamboanga?
